   Hi. We have a 15 yr old Victoria plum. 3 years ago the branches were so heavy with fruit we had to support one of them as it was touching the ground. Last year we didn't even get one flower. Absolutely true. Not that the frost got it , it just didn't have blossom which was bizarre. So obviously we didn't have 1 plum. As the tree was in a prominent position in the fruit and veg area i was going to cut it down . My husband said give it a chance and lo and behold, we have hundreds of little green fruit on it again. So pleased I listened to him. Like oak trees and acorns, they obviously have mast years. One thing I have got round to doing is buying a pheromone trap for the coddling moth . The annoying little worm that you get in some plums.
